Given Input Data is 603, 772, 62, 339
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 603 is 3 x 3 x 67
Prime Factorization of 772 is 2 x 2 x 193
Prime Factorization of 62 is 2 x 31
Prime Factorization of 339 is 3 x 113
The above numbers do not have any common prime factor. So GCD is 1
